To keep your receiver running smoothly, updating to a compatible software version is essential for maintaining stability, unlocking new features, and refreshing your channel lists. While specific software version "55" may vary by region or exact chip architecture (often related to the NU or Lambda families), the process for upgrading remains standard across the Titan series.
